Set a schedule for sending your emails. This consistency is vital for your email campaign to be a success. It will save you time by letting you focus on other aspects of your email marketing strategy. In addition to creating a consistent schedule, it will increase your email deliverability rates. A consistent schedule also helps to minimize the chances of being flagged as spam by internet service providers. Your email marketing strategy will work best if you can make this a habit.

Choose a compelling subject line. People open emails based on the subject line. A clever subject line will attract attention, but a poor one will likely land in the spam folder. Try using a friendly, conversational tone. Try using language that your subscribers would use when talking with friends. Ensure that your subject line is relevant and short. Segmenting your email list is critical. If you know which demographics your subscribers fall into, you can send them more targeted emails. For example, if you sell clothes, you could send a welcome series to new subscribers. But if you sell computer software, you could send a weekly newsletter to people in your local area. Or if you sell software for companies, you could use the company’s position to segment your list.
